黑狐家游戏

如何对数据库进行备份操作,如何对数据库进行备份

欧气 2 0

标题:《数据库备份全攻略:确保数据安全的关键步骤》

在当今数字化时代,数据库已经成为企业和组织中不可或缺的一部分,它们存储着大量的关键数据,如客户信息、财务记录、业务流程等,确保数据库的安全性和完整性至关重要,数据库备份是保护数据的重要手段之一,它可以在发生灾难或意外情况时帮助恢复数据,减少数据丢失的风险,本文将详细介绍如何对数据库进行备份,包括备份的类型、备份的频率、备份的存储位置以及备份的恢复等方面。

一、备份的类型

数据库备份主要有以下几种类型:

1、完全备份:完全备份是指对数据库中的所有数据进行备份,这种备份方式可以在发生灾难时快速恢复数据,但备份时间较长,占用的存储空间也较大。

2、差异备份:差异备份是指在完全备份的基础上,只备份自上次完全备份以来更改的数据,这种备份方式可以减少备份时间和存储空间,但在恢复数据时需要先恢复完全备份,然后再恢复差异备份。

3、事务日志备份:事务日志备份是指备份数据库的事务日志,这种备份方式可以在发生故障时快速恢复数据,但需要在备份之间保持事务的完整性。

4、增量备份:增量备份是指在每次备份时只备份自上次备份以来更改的数据,这种备份方式可以减少备份时间和存储空间,但在恢复数据时需要按照备份的时间顺序依次恢复。

二、备份的频率

备份的频率取决于数据库的重要性、数据的更改频率以及恢复时间目标(RTO)等因素,以下是一些常见的备份频率建议:

1、关键业务系统:对于关键业务系统,如银行、证券等,建议每天进行完全备份,并在每天的业务高峰期结束后进行差异备份或事务日志备份。

2、非关键业务系统:对于非关键业务系统,如内部办公系统等,建议每周进行一次完全备份,并在每周的周末进行差异备份或事务日志备份。

3、数据更改频繁的系统:对于数据更改频繁的系统,如电子商务系统等,建议每小时进行一次事务日志备份,以确保数据的完整性。

4、恢复时间目标(RTO):恢复时间目标是指在发生故障时,从备份中恢复数据所需的时间,对于恢复时间目标较低的系统,如备份用于灾难恢复等,建议采用磁带备份等长期存储介质,并定期进行恢复测试,以确保备份的可用性。

三、备份的存储位置

备份的存储位置应该选择安全、可靠、易于访问的地方,以下是一些常见的备份存储位置建议:

1、本地存储:本地存储是指将备份数据存储在本地服务器或存储设备上,这种存储方式简单、方便,但存在数据丢失的风险,如火灾、水灾、地震等自然灾害。

2、网络存储:网络存储是指将备份数据存储在网络存储设备上,如 NAS、SAN 等,这种存储方式可以提供更高的可靠性和可用性,但需要额外的网络设备和管理成本。

3、磁带备份:磁带备份是指将备份数据存储在磁带库或磁带机上,这种存储方式可以提供长期的存储和备份,但恢复时间较长,需要专门的磁带库和恢复设备。

4、云存储:云存储是指将备份数据存储在云服务提供商的服务器上,这种存储方式可以提供更高的可靠性和可用性,同时也可以降低管理成本和风险,但需要注意的是,云存储服务提供商的安全性和可靠性也需要进行评估和保障。

四、备份的恢复

备份的目的是在发生灾难或意外情况时能够快速恢复数据,因此备份的恢复是非常重要的,以下是一些常见的备份恢复步骤:

1、确定备份的类型和时间:在进行备份恢复之前,需要确定备份的类型和时间,以便选择正确的备份文件进行恢复。

2、停止数据库服务:在进行备份恢复之前,需要停止数据库服务,以避免恢复过程中出现数据冲突或损坏。

3、恢复备份文件:根据备份的类型和时间,选择正确的备份文件进行恢复,在恢复备份文件时,需要注意备份文件的完整性和一致性。

4、启动数据库服务:在恢复备份文件之后,需要启动数据库服务,以确保数据库能够正常运行。

5、验证数据的完整性:在数据库服务启动之后,需要验证数据的完整性,以确保数据没有丢失或损坏。

五、备份的注意事项

在进行数据库备份时,需要注意以下几个方面:

1、备份的时间和频率:需要根据数据库的重要性、数据的更改频率以及恢复时间目标等因素来确定备份的时间和频率。

2、备份的存储位置:需要选择安全、可靠、易于访问的备份存储位置,以确保备份数据的安全性和可用性。

3、备份的完整性和一致性:在进行备份之前,需要确保数据库处于一致性状态,以避免备份数据出现错误或不一致。

4、备份的恢复测试:在进行备份之后,需要定期进行恢复测试,以确保备份数据的可用性和恢复过程的正确性。

5、备份的管理和维护:需要建立完善的备份管理制度和流程,以确保备份工作的顺利进行和备份数据的安全性。

六、总结

数据库备份是保护数据的重要手段之一,它可以在发生灾难或意外情况时帮助恢复数据,减少数据丢失的风险,在进行数据库备份时,需要根据数据库的重要性、数据的更改频率以及恢复时间目标等因素来确定备份的类型、频率、存储位置和恢复步骤,还需要注意备份的完整性和一致性、恢复测试、管理和维护等方面,以确保备份工作的顺利进行和备份数据的安全性。

标签: #数据库 #备份 #操作 #方法

黑狐家游戏
  • 评论列表

留言评论